The only thing worse than dying is never having it as an option.

The Tarimain, the immortal soldiers of God, tasked with fighting on the front lines of the eternal war, uncover a dark demonic plot to raise an army. Atharron, a four thousand year old former ruler of Calnis; Sarah, apathetic, but determined to do her duty; and Luke, a young Tarimai discovering the wonders and burdens of immortality. Together, they make their way through the first half of the twentieth century on the trail of a Great President of Hell and the mysterious Man with the Eyes.

Plymouth, England - Salisbury, England, 1931

Luke has reached his mid sixties and is already feeling the strains of immortality, but something happens to break up the boredom, a murderer who drains his victims of blood. Soon, he, Sarah and Atharron are on the trail of a demon.




The fifth Chronicle in the Tarimain series.
